    摘要: An image processing apparatus includes the following elements. An obtaining unit obtains a first still image, a first difficulty level indicating a complexity of the first still image, a second still image, and a second difficulty level indicating a complexity of the second still image. A combining unit combines the first and second still images at a combination ratio which is changed along a time axis to generate a moving image. An encoding unit encodes the moving image. A moving-image difficulty-level calculating unit calculates a moving-image difficulty level indicating a complexity of the moving image according to the first and second difficulty levels and the combination ratio changed along the time axis. A control unit controls a characteristic of a process of encoding the moving image according to the combination ratio changed along the time axis and the moving-image difficulty level.

    摘要: An image processing apparatus includes: input means for inputting a video signal; decoding means for decoding the video signal; filtering means for performing predetermined filtering on the decoded video signal; and control means for calculating an average bit rate by dividing an amount of bits generated per predetermined data unit from the decoded video signal, and controlling a characteristic of the filtering in accordance with the average bit rate. When the video signal is input per image file, the control means calculates the average bit rate by dividing a file size of the image file by a playback time corresponding to the file size, and when the video signal input is sequentially input per picture, the control means calculates the average bit rate by dividing a sum of generated bits per picture for a predetermined number of frames by the predetermined number of frames and the frame rate.

    摘要: An information processing apparatus includes: a processing system performing processing on an original image; and a gradation conversion section having a gradation conversion function of receiving image data from the processing system, converting a number of bits of the image data, and expressing pseudo grayscales before the gradation conversion in a grayscale converted image, the gradation conversion section being capable of changing the gradation conversion function and performing conversion processing on the image, wherein the gradation conversion section adds and outputs a determination flag indicating whether the gradation conversion processing has been performed at the time of outputting the image data.

    摘要: A signal processing device configured to produce a first output video signal and a second output video signal as video signals for right and left eyes in a stereoscopic video, the first and second output video signals each having a predetermined number of output gradation steps, from a first input video signal and a second input video signal, the first and second input video signals each having a predetermined number of input gradation steps. A predetermined gradation value difference is produced between the gradation values of the first output video signal and the gradation values of the second output video signal to express a higher number of gradation steps than the number of output gradation steps in the stereoscopic video.

    摘要: There is provided a signal processing device which includes a change position detection unit that detects stepwise change positions of an n-bit quantized signal generated from an input signal; a density detection unit that calculates a value indicating a degree of density of the stepwise change positions detected by the change position detection unit; and a first low-frequency component extraction unit that extracts a desired low-frequency component from the input signal based on the value indicating the degree of density of the change positions calculated by the density detection unit.

    摘要: An image processing apparatus prevents the inappropriate application of error diffusion and adaptively applies palette conversion functions according to the properties of the source. A processing subsystem performs various processing with respect to an original video source. A palette converter converts the palette bit depth, having modifiable palette conversion functions for creating the illusion of expressing the pre-conversion palette tones in the post-conversion image. A controller turns on the palette converter, turns off the palette converter, or modifies the palette conversion functions thereof, in accordance with at least original source information and system-wide settings information.

    摘要: An optical pulse evaluation device and an in-service optical pulse evaluation device is disclosed which are capable of characteristics evaluation of an optical pulse itself or a sample launched therein in a relatively high bit-rate region. The optical pulse evaluation device evaluates a pulse waveform expressing an optical intensity of the optical pulse, an instantaneous frequency of the optical pulse, or a modulated light prepared by modulating the optical pulse in a light source end. The optical pulse evaluation device also observes a waveform change after a known optical pulse is passed through a device such as an optical fiber to evaluate a waveform deterioration or a compensation behavior caused by the device. The in-service optical pulse evaluation device is capable of measuring a wavelength dispersion in an optical communication.

    摘要: There is a signal processing apparatus, including a gamma correction circuit that performs gamma correction on an input luminance signal and generates an output luminance signal, an output-to-input ratio calculation circuit that calculates a ratio of the output luminance signal to the input luminance signal as an output-to-input ratio of a luminance signal, and a color difference correction circuit that multiplies an input color difference signal by the output-to-input ratio of the luminance signal and generates an output color difference signal. As a result, by correcting the input color difference signal using the output-to-input ratio of the luminance signal, the output color difference signal in which color difference correction has been performed in view of influence of gamma correction can be generated.
